mortality/aging
• only 5 of 37 pups born survive past postnatal day 2
• fewer than 15% of the born pups survive past postnatal day 2
• however, pups that survive the neonatal period are healthy, fertile and indistinguishable from wild-type controls
• mice are born at a significantly lower than expected frequency from heterozygous mating pairs

immune system
N
• surviving mice show no differences in the development, maturation and differentiation of B-lymphocytes into antibody secreting cells or in immunoglobulin class-switch recombination relative to wild-type controls
